- In olden times the people used to have three meals in the day, breakfast, dinner and supper. They used to be up very early in the morning and have a lot of work done before they got their breakfast which was only potatoes, salt and milk.
For dinner they used to get potatoes, skim milk, salt and sometimes a bit of butter.
The supper consisted of Indian meal boiled. Each person would get some of this on a plate, and a cup of sour milk to take with it. They used very seldom get bread except on a feast(continues on next page)- Collector
